    • A wellbore pipe protection device (1) comprises a covering sleeve (2) and an actuating element (3). The actuating element is arranged to change the deformation state of a sleeve wall (21) of the covering sleeve in order to realise interchangeability between a locked condition and an unlocked condition of the protection device. In the locked condition, elastic material (4) is being pressed by the sleeve wall into screw thread (8) of a wellbore pipe end (7). The actuating element comprises a handgrip (9) which, relative to the covering sleeve, is manually slidable in axial direction (5) and, in the locked condition, manually rotatable about the axial direction into a rotation position in which axial slidability of the actuating element is blocked in a direction towards the unlocked condition.

    • The invention relates to a protective cap (6) for the end of a coupling part (1) provided with a valve (4, 5) in a quick coupling. The protective cap comprises a sleeve (7) which fits over an external surface (2) on the coupling part and has a bottom (8). According to the invention, the bottom (8) of the sleeve is provided with a through-hole (14) in which a pin (15) is arranged for displacement. The pin (15) has an end part which protrudes into the sleeve (7) and is intended, when the pin (15) is pressed in, to act on the valve (4, 5) in the coupling part (1) to bring about decompression.

    • A system for locking fill caps, to be used especially in those tanks containing inflammable liquids, said cap (10) comprising a body (11) which is seated over a tank nozzle (2), an articulating lock arm (14) bearing a respective lock displaceable between locking and releasing positions relative to the tank nozzle upon the corresponding angular movement of the lock arm, an arm activating assembly provided in the cap body (11) and whereto a drive shaft (51) is mounted in a freely rotating manner and to which torque is selectively applied, an impelling piston (15) coupled to lock arm (14) and being axially displaced between corresponding locking and releasing positions of the lock arm (14); an electromagnetic clutch causing the selective axial displacement of the impelling piston (15) between operational limit positions upon the rotation of the drive shaft (51) and comprising a coupling means displaceable between engaging and disengaging position; coil means (60) causing the displacement of the coupling means to the engaging position, an electronic switch (40) provided with a primary transformer (L1) coupled to a secondary transformer (L2) mounted on the cap body (11) and including in the secondary transformer enough current to operatively energize the coil means (60).
